Jesus was crucified alongside two other criminals, and he died after several hours on the cross. According to the Bible, his death was accompanied by a series of supernatural events, including an earthquake and darkness covering the land.

The crucifixion of Jesus is central to Christian theology because it is believed to have been a sacrificial act of love that made it possible for humanity to be reconciled with God.

Christians believe that Jesus died for their sins and that his death and resurrection opened the way for salvation and eternal life.
